Key Takeaways
- Prioritize products with the ADA Seal of Acceptance to ensure your choice meets rigorous safety and effectiveness standards.
- Check the label for fluoride content if your child needs extra protection against cavities, or opt for fluoride-free versions if they are still learning to avoid swallowing.
- Verify the alcohol-free formula to prevent the stinging sensation that often scares children away from daily use.
- Consider flavor preferences like strawberry or bubble gum, as a taste they enjoy is the most effective way to ensure consistent habits.
- Look for dosing accuracy through built-in measurement cups to avoid waste and ensure your child uses the correct amount every single time.

Frequently Asked Questions
At what age can my child start using mouthwash?
Most dentists recommend waiting until a child is six years old. By this age, they generally have the coordination to swish and spit without swallowing the liquid. Always supervise the process until you are certain they have mastered the technique.
Is it okay if my child accidentally swallows some?
A small amount is usually harmless, but you should avoid regular ingestion. If the product contains fluoride, frequent swallowing can lead to fluorosis or stomach irritation. Keep the bottle out of reach and reinforce the importance of spitting every time.
Should mouthwash replace brushing or flossing?
Mouthwash acts as a supporting actor in your child's dental routine, not the lead performer. It can reach areas between teeth that a brush might miss, but it cannot remove plaque manually. Think of it as the final rinse to clear away loose debris after brushing.
How much mouthwash should they use per rinse?
Use only a small amount, typically about two teaspoons or 10 milliliters. Many bottles come with a measuring cap that makes it easy to pour the correct dose. Less is more when you are teaching a child to handle the liquid comfortably.
Can my child use adult mouthwash instead?
You should stick to products specifically designed for kids. Adult mouthwashes are often too strong and contain high concentrations of alcohol or intense menthol. A specialized formula provides the right balance of safety and gentle cleaning power for developing teeth.
